What is a Stibo PIM specialist?

A Stibo PIM specialist is a professional who manages and optimizes product information using the Stibo Systems Product Information Management (PIM) platform. They are responsible for implementing, configuring, and maintaining Stibo PIM solutions to ensure accurate, consistent, and centralized product data across an organization. Their role often includes integrating the PIM system with other business platforms, supporting data governance, and streamlining product information workflows. Stibo PIM specialists are vital for companies aiming to deliver high-quality product data to customers and partners.

What is the difference between Stibo Pim vs Product Data Analyst?

AspectStibo PimProduct Data Analyst
CredentialsExperience with PIM systems, certifications in data managementDegree in Business, Marketing, or Data Analysis; often some technical skills
Work EnvironmentData management teams, IT departments, e-commerce or retail sectorsMarketing, product management, or analytics teams in similar industries
Employer & Industry UsageUsed by companies managing large product catalogsUsed by companies analyzing product data for insights and strategy

Stibo Pim specialists focus on implementing and managing Product Information Management systems, ensuring data accuracy and consistency. Product Data Analysts analyze product data to derive insights and support decision-making. While both roles work with product data, Stibo Pim roles are more technical and system-focused, whereas Product Data Analysts focus on data analysis and reporting.

What are some common challenges faced by Stibo PIM specialists when managing product data across multiple channels?

Stibo PIM specialists often encounter challenges such as ensuring data consistency, managing frequent updates, and integrating information from diverse sources. Coordinating with multiple departments like marketing, IT, and supply chain requires strong communication skills and attention to detail. Additionally, adapting to evolving business requirements and maintaining high data quality standards can be demanding, but these challenges also provide opportunities for continuous learning and process improvement.

Owens Corning (OC) develops, manufactures and markets insulation, roofing, and fiberglass composites. Global in scope and human in scale, the company's market-leading businesses use their deep expertise in materials, manufacturing and building science to develop products and systems that save energy and improve comfort in commercial and residential buildings. Through its glass reinforcements business, the company makes thousands of products lighter, stronger and more durable. Ultimately, Owens Corning people and products make the world a better place. Based in Toledo, Ohio, Owens Corning posted 2017 sales of $6.4 billion and employs 19,000 people in 37 countries. It has been a Fortune 500® company for 64 consecutive years.
